Our family of six consumes a lot of snacks, especially chips and crackers, but we have been trying to find healthier alternatives. These Barnana Peanut Butter Banana Brittle are so good, I couldn't bring myself to share (ok, maybe I let everyone try ONE piece...) Taste is subjective, but these have a nice, sweet flavor with the yummy mix of peanut butter and banana. They are a bit sticky, but they have a nice crunchy "snap" to them that reminds me of ginger cookies. My son and youngest daughter loved them as well! The serving size is fairly reasonable, but be sure to measure out the 1oz serving before you start snacking, because these are so addictive -- and I have no self-control because I ate a whole bag for lunch! A 1-oz serving is 140 calories, with a (Spark) breakdown of 18g Carbs / 2g Protein / 7g Fat (so, the whole bag is 490 calories, with a breakdown of 63g Carbs / 7g Protein / 24.5g Fat -- eek! I probably need to limit my intake.. ) Very simple, understandable ingredients. I like that these are made with "up-cycled" bananas that might have had an unsightly peel or something that would have otherwise been discarded. Bonus: USDA certified organic, Grain/Gluten Free, Kosher, Vegan, Fair-Trade certified and Non-GMO! We got them in May 2018 and the Best-By date is through March 2019. Also, the bag is resealable. These are kind of pricey at around $5 for a very small bag, but I've already ordered more because I'm craving them now!
